The U.S. Department of Energy (DOE) is proposing to provide federal funding to Power Integration Laboratory, LLC to develop a hardware prototype of a scalable 60-100 kW photovoltaic (PV) inverter.
Proposed project activities would include the design, development, assembly, and laboratory testing of an advanced inverter for photovoltaic applications. Software models would be developed at Formlabs in Somerville, MA. Design, development, assembly, and testing activities would occur at Power Integration Laboratory’s research and development facility in Urbana, Illinois. The facilities in which these activities would occur are purpose-built for the type of activities being proposed; therefore, no adverse impacts to sensitive resources are expected as a result of the proposed project. No change in the use, mission or operation of existing facilities would arise out of this effort.
